LOS ANGELES, CA – October 27, 2008 – Skytap, Inc., the leading provider of cloud-based virtual lab solutions, today announced it will demonstrate integration with Microsoft Visual Studio Team System at the 2008 Professional Developers Conference (PDC) held in Los Angeles from October 27-30. Wikipedia defines Infrastructure-as-a-Service as ‘the delivery of computer infrastructure (typically a platform virtualization environment) as a service’. I believe we’ll see an evolution of offerings that build on the IaaS category. The two leading use cases right now are app/web site hosting and testing/training/demo. Skytap, Inc., the leading provider of cloud-based infrastructure solutions, today announced a strategic alliance with SAVVIS Inc., a global leader in IT infrastructure services for business applications, to resell Skytap’s Virtual Lab service. The alliance enables SAVVIS customers to quickly and cost effectively conduct software development and testing in the cloud using Skytap’s Virtual Lab
Today at VMworld in Las Vegas, Skytap, Inc., a leading provider of cloud-based virtual infrastructure solutions announced it has joined the VMware vCloud Initiative to participate in developing an integrated set of services via standard APIs to allow the seamless extension of traditional IT into the cloud.
